Добрый день, коллеги! Может быть кто-то сталкивался с проблемой - меню создано на базе битриксовского шаблона tree, при переходе на 8.0 вылезает вот такая ошибка:
Код
[Error] __DrawLevelMenuTreeT(): Argument #3 ($f) cannot be passed by reference (0)
В шаблоне по указанной далее ссылке стоит код:
Код
foreach($arResult as $ind=>$arItem)if($arItem["DEPTH_LEVEL"]==1) echo __DrawLevelMenuTreeT($arResult, $ind, $f = false);
Может кто сталкивался с такой проблемой и решил, у меня не получается. Код много лет назад был взят из открытых источников и работал, но сейчас выдаёт ошибку.
Добрый вечер! Объясните, пожалуйста, где конкретно это искать и как именно исправить? Перешла я как указано в модуль /bitrix/modules/bitrix.xscan, который вроде как Битриксом разработан - и где дальше искать? В каком файле? В какой папке?
Код
[TypeError]
call_user_func_array(): Argument #1 ($callback) must be a valid callback, non-static method CBitrixXscan::OnBuildGlobalMenu() cannot be called statically (0)
/home/o/oksite/berloga/public_html/bitrix/modules/main/classes/general/module.php:480
#0: ExecuteModuleEventEx(array, array)
/home/o/oksite/berloga/public_html/bitrix/modules/main/interface/admin_lib.php:909
#1: CAdminMenu->Init(array)
/home/o/oksite/berloga/public_html/bitrix/modules/main/interface/prolog_main_admin.php:35
#2: require_once(string)
/home/o/oksite/berloga/public_html/bitrix/modules/main/include/prolog_admin_after.php:15
#3: require(string)
/home/o/oksite/berloga/public_html/bitrix/modules/main/admin/update_system.php:31
#4: require_once(string)
/home/o/oksite/berloga/public_html/bitrix/admin/update_system.php:2
Речь идёт о каталоге дверей от производителя. Есть две задачи: 1. У каждого товара в каталоге есть свойство справочник, в которое добавлен цвет и артикул, привязанный к нескольким товарам. Например, дверь модели Alfa_1 может быть в 5 цветах, но у каждого товара независимо от цвета артикул Alfa_1. На детальной странице каталога товаров необходимо вывести блок, в котором будут представлены кликабельные образцы цвета вот в таком виде https://yadi.sk/i/6noaD_xENkvKqw Нажимая на цвет, человек переходит в карточку товара с тем же артикулом, но с другим цветом. Образец цвета берётся из свойства Справочник. В идеале ссылки-картинки должны выводиться автоматически. 2. Там же на детальной нужно вывести список всех товаров из коллекции - коллекция это свойство, по сути нужно установить компонент список товаров и отфильтровать на детальной товары по нужному свойству.
Жду ваших предложений. А также ищу разработчика для постоянного сотрудничества.
На всякий случай, если для кого-то тема актуальна - для вывода на детальной MORE_PHOTO уже несколько лет использую этот код безо всяких result_modifier.php и танцев с бубнами. Легко настроить под Бутстрап, к ссылке можно прикрутить фансибокс или лайтбокс - будет увеличиваться. Работает в php 7.1 В общем - пользуйтесь:
Добрый день, коллеги! Согласно пожеланиям заказчика сделали многоуровневый скрипт тини-аккордеон + овл-слайдер в нём для показа элементов каталога. Собственно он здесь http://xline.tmweb.ru/test-section/ Всё работает, заказчику нравится. Единственная проблема, он грузится год, так как на страницу СРАЗУ загружаются все элементы, которых почти 600. Изначально скрипт не был предназначен для такого объёма данных, поэтому блоки там просто спрятаны, а не убраны. Ленивая загрузка фото от самого овла немного решила проблему, но 5 минут загрузки для гугла и вообще любых нормальных пользователей - это слишком.
Что нужно сделать - доработать скрипт, чтобы до момента открытия блоки внутри аккордеона были в состоянии display: none, а начали загружаться только при открытии соответствующего уровня. Разработчик ушёл на сессию, нужна помощь.
Левые ссылки в веб-аналитике вида /bitrix/rk.php?goto=http...., появились левые ссылки в веб-аналитике вида /bitrix/rk.php?goto=http.... кто знает что это может быть?
Интересно, почему администрация безмолвствует? Проблема никуда не делась, только хуже стало - настройки редиректа все сделаны, а при проверке ссылающихся сайтов из Яндекс вебмастер постоянно узнаю, что рекламирую чужие сайты на Украине.
Понадобился свежий файл restore.php так как файл от 2013 года перестал работать на новом хостинге - пересмотрела всю информацию в разделе файлы для скачивания - нет ссылки на этот файл. Раньше была - зачем убрали? Секретный он что ли? По поиску выдаются только ссылки на учебные курсы, причем большая часть курсов устаревшая. Понимаю, что сайт большой, но порядок-то навести можно, смешно, но пришлось в яндексе искать прямую ссылку, только тогда на эту тему в форуме получилось выйти.
Добрый день! Нужен программист на замену (человек попал в больницу). В настоящее время есть незаконченный проект, в котором нужно подключить нестандартный фильтр в каталоге и внести несколько правок. Подробности письмом или в скайпе. В перспективе возможно постоянное сотрудничество, работы всем хватит.
Не путаю, про интеграцию у вас ничего не написано, только про вёрстку. Уточните тогда, сколько стоит просто вёрстка в час и сколько интеграция. К примеру, сколько у вас будет стоить вёрстка+интеграция главной+ внутренняя, инфоблоки: новости, каталог (фото, свойства, описание), слайдер (на основе новостей). Примерно, ОТ и до.
Нужен программист в команду. Работа постоянная, оплата вовремя, возможна предоплата (аванс) по желанию. ВАЖНО! Мы работаем по региональным расценкам, что значит платить более 30 000 за 2-3 дня работы как здесь запрашивали не сможем. Зато оплачиваем сразу, а не когда клиент рассчитается. Если вы цените порядочность, хорошее отношение и своевременную оплату адекватную задаче - обращайтесь. Предпочтетие тем, кто не имеет партнёрского соглашения - уже вырастили нескольких партнёров, хотелось бы свой статус сохранить и преумножить. С удовольствием поделимся скидками.
После установки обновлений перестал работать модуль bexx.shop. Вернее он работает, но с кучей косяков - в каталоге перестала открываться страница с подробной информацией, отключился фильтр в правой колонке (там вообще пусто сейчас). Вернулись из отпуска и такой подарок, блин. У кого-нибудь есть такая проблема ещё? Как её решаете?
Требуется программист для постоянной работы. Обязателен опыт работы на Битрикс не менее 2 лет, желателен опыт разработки сайта на версии Бизнес. Компания из Красноярска, поэтому предпочтение местным разработчикам. Сейчас имеем 3 заказа, готовы начать работу.
Требуется программист для постоянной работы. Обязателен опыт работы на Битрикс не менее 2 лет, желателен опыт разработки сайта на версии Бизнес. Компания из Красноярска, поэтому предпочтение местным разработчикам. Сейчас имеем 3 заказа, готовы начать работу.
Требуется специалист для разработки интернет-магазина на Битрикс "Малый бизнес". Пока заказ разовый, далее возможно (и желательно) постоянное сотрудничество. Пожелания к разработчику: опыт не менее года, гибкий подход к решению задачи (если вы что-то всегда делали ТАК, но нужно по-другому), оперативность, умение выполнять поставленную задачу без вопросов "а зачем это нужно, у других и так работало", тактичность, конфеденциальность. От нас можем гарантировать: регулярные заказы на разработку, возможность заключения доп. договора на курирование созданных проектов, оплата наличными без процентов за перевод, при необходимости официальное трудоустройство. Отлично, если вас может порекомендовать кто-то из бывших клиентов. Предложения на tanjasun@yandex.ru